#b3ccd9 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b3ccd9 is composed of 70.2% red, 80%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 17.5% cyan, 6%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 200.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 77.6%. #b3ccd9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6799b3.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#b3ccd9 color description : Light grayish blue.
The hexadecimal color #b3ccd9 has RGB values of R:179, G:204, B:217 and CMYK values of C:0.18, M:0.06,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 11783385.
